Sash window repair leeds Repairs

It is worthwhile to consider windows renovations if you own wooden sash Windows. The cost of window restoration is much less than replacing them and can extend their lifespan by several years. It also helps save energy and is green. It is crucial to repair any damage and prepare the surface before repainting. Usually, this means getting rid of rust, deep losses and splinters before filling these areas with a wood filler or hardener.

Draught proofing is a great way to reduce the amount of air leaking through your sash windows. It can significantly reduce noise and heat loss and save you money on your energy bills. It's a simple and cost-effective solution that won't change the aesthetics of your home.

Many homeowners with sash windows contemplate replacing them. This isn't the best option for period properties. uPVC can be expensive and Double Glazing Repair Leeds can also harm the appearance of your house. A better option is to use a draught blocking system to keep the warmth in and the cold out.

The draughtproofing system will fit inside the windows sash frames, without causing damage to them. It will stop the draughts, decrease heat loss and noise pollution and also preserve your historical features.

If a window appears cloudy glass, it could be due to the seal in the glass breaking down. This could cause moisture to enter the room and could be a problem for many homeowners. Some companies will inform homeowners that they can solve this issue by drilling a small hole into the glass in order to eliminate the moisture. However, this method is not efficient and could cause damage to the frame of the window.

Wood windows made from old-growth hardwoods could last a lifetime if they are maintained and restored properly. However, the National Park Service's Preservation Brief 9: The Repair of Historic Wooden Windows suggests replacing a damaged component, like a muntin, or sill, instead of the entire window. Restoration experts can preserve the appearance of an old building, and avoid unnecessary replacements.
